Dies ist eine alte Version des Dokuments!
Healthchecks ist eine Anwendung zum Monitoren von periodisch ausgeführten Tasks. Auf den zu überwachenden Instanzen laufen periodisch ausgeführte Task (z.B. reine „Ping“-Jobs, BackUp-Jobs), die den Call eines speziellen Webhooks der Healthchecks-Instanz beinhaltet. Sofern diese Call nicht im erwarteten Zeitrahmen erfolgt oder einen Fehlercode übermittelt, wird eine Meldung ausgelöst, die über diverse Kanäle erfolgen kann.
Healthchecks kann selbst gehostet oder als vom Entwickler betriebener Cloud-Service genutzt werden.
Software | |
---|---|
Produkthomepage | Healthchecks |
GitHub | healthchecks/healthchecks |
Plattformen | Linux |
Linux-Paketierung | nein, Installation über pip |
Lizenz | BSD-3-Clause License |
Preis | Nutzung der gehosteten Cloud-Lösung kostenpflichtig Free-Tier vorhanden |
weitere Informationen im Wiki | |
Healthchecks (Docker) |
Die Installation ist in der Dokumentation beschrieben.
Die Server-Konfiguration ist in der Dokumentation beschrieben.
Die Vorgabe der Konfiguration erfolgt über die Datei hc/settings.py
(bzw. bei einem Betrieb in Docker mit dem Image inuxserver/docker-healthchecks innerhalb des Containers über die Datei /app/healthchecks/hc/local_settings.py
oder deren Ablageort im Dateisystem des Docker-Hosts).